Entrances


Principal entry points into Rila National Park

Blagoevgrad – Kartalska Polyana locality

Starting point:
From the city of Blagoevgrad, along the valley of the river Blagoevgradska Bistritsa, 31 km. by blacktop road to Kartalska Polyana locality and the road to Macedoinia Chalet

Bus service during the summer season: Bus leaves 8:00 a.m. Friday, Saturday, and Sunday from Blagoevgrad to Bodrost Holiday Village.

Semkovo

Starting points:
From the town of Belitsa: 18 km. total (15 km. of blacktop + 3 km of gravel road);
From Belitsa railroad station, 21 km. along a marked trail – 4h 40’ walk.

The town of Belitsa is 19 km. from the town of Razlog, 18 km. from Yakoruda, and 4 km. from Belitsa railroad station.
Regular bus services to Sofia, Blagoevgrad, Razlog, Yakoruda, Plovdiv, Pazardjik, Velingrad, Yundola, Dobrinishte and Gotse Delchev. Belitsa is a station on the narrow-gauge railroad line from Septemvri (Pazardjik) to Dobrinishte.


Treshtenik  

Starting points:
From the town of Yakoruda, 16 km. of blacktop and 4 km. of gravel road to the newly built checkpoint of the National Park Directorate at Nechtenitsa locality, at the Park boundary;
From the town of Yakoruda, by marked trail to Nechtenitsa – 3h 30’ walk.

Transport connections between the town of Yakoruda and nearby communities: 24 km. from Belitsa railroad station; 25 km. from Yundola resort; 42 km. from Velingrad and 28 km. from Razlog.
Regular bus services to Sofia, Blagoevgrad, Razlog, Belitsa, Plovdiv, Pazardjik, Velingrad, Yundola, and Gotse Delchev. Yakoruda is a station on the narrow-gauge railroad line from Septemvri (Pazardjik) to Dobrinishte.


Belmeken

Starting points:
From the village of Sestrimo (railroad station on the Sofia to Plovdiv line) by blacktop road, 30 km.;
From Yundola resort by blacktop road, 25 km.;
From Velingrad, 40 km.

The entry point to Rila National Park is located 2 km. from the supporting outer wall of Belmeken Dam, in the immediate vicinity of the Belmeken alpine sports center of the State Agency for Youth and Sports. There is a checkpoint at the very boundary of the Park.

Kostenets

Starting point:
From the town of Kostenets via the village of Kostenets, by blacktop road, 9 km.

The National Park boundary is 4 km. by gravel road from the Kostenets resort village.


Borovets

Starting point:
From Borovets, by marked trail along the valley of the river Mursalenska Bistritsa – 4h 30’ walk;
From Borovets, 25’ by lift to Yastrebets Peak, then 1 h walk to Mussala Chalet.

The Borovets resort complex is 70 km. from Sofia, 10 km. from Samokov and 27 km. from Kostenets. There are regular bus services to and from all these places.

Malyovitsa

Starting point:
From Samokov, 28 km. by asphalt road.

There is a bus (coach) and a mini-van service from Samokov to Hotel Malyovitsa, at Mecha Polyana locality.

Zeleni Preslap, at Panichishte Resort Complex

Starting point:
From the town of Sapareva Banya, 2h by marked trail or 15 km by blacktop road to Zeleni Preslap locality.

From the resort of Panichishte, there are regular bus services to both Dupnitsa (27 km.) and Sapareva Banya (12 km.)
